Vienna’s subway system, the U-Bahn, consists of five lines (U1, U2, U3, U4, and U6).
Frequency: Trains run frequently (usually every 5–10 minutes) from around 5 AM to midnight.
Tickets: Valid for all modes of transport, including trams and buses.
City Airport Train (CAT): Journey time approx. 16 minutes to "Wien Mitte."
S-Bahn (Suburban Train) Line S7: Journey time approx. 25 minutes to "Wien Mitte."
